Understanding Power Inverters

What is a Power Inverter?

A power inverter is a device that converts direct current (DC) electricity, typically from a car battery, into alternating current (AC) electricity, which is used by most household appliances. This conversion makes it possible to power devices such as laptops, smartphones, and small appliances while on the road.

How to Choose the Right Power Inverter

Assess Your Power Needs

Before purchasing a power inverter, assess the devices you plan to use. Calculate the total wattage required to ensure the inverter can handle your needs without overloading.

Consider Portability

If you plan to travel frequently, opt for a lightweight and compact inverter. Models like the 120 Watt Cup Inverter are designed for easy transport and use.

Look for Safety Features

Choose inverters with built-in safety features such as surge protection, short circuit protection, and over-temperature shutdown. These features can prevent damage to both the inverter and your devices.

Tips for Using Your Power Inverter

Proper Usage Guidelines

  1. Read the Manual: Always follow the manufacturer’s instructions for safe usage.
  2. Check Compatibility: Ensure your devices are compatible with the inverter’s output.
  3. Avoid Overloading: Never exceed the inverter’s wattage rating to prevent damage.

Maintenance Tips

  • Keep It Clean: Dust and debris can affect performance. Regularly clean your inverter.
  • Check Connections: Ensure all connections are secure to prevent power loss.
  • Monitor Temperature: Avoid using the inverter in extremely hot or cold conditions, as this can affect its performance.

What happens if I overload my power inverter?
Overloading an inverter can lead to overheating, damage to the inverter, and can potentially cause a fire hazard.

Can I use a power inverter while the engine is off?
Using an inverter with the engine off can drain the car battery quickly. It’s recommended to use it while the engine is running.
